Stylus Technology

The type of stylus used on a signature capture pad is another essential factor. Traditionally, styluses are either battery-powered or battery-free. Battery-free styluses are preferred in many POS environments due to their convenience and reliability. They eliminate the need for frequent battery replacements, which can disrupt workflow in a busy retail setting.

Battery-free styluses offer uninterrupted use and enhanced durability, making them ideal for POS systems where signatures are frequently captured. Buying Guide for Signature Capture Pads

To help you make an informed decision, here is a comprehensive buying guide highlighting the key considerations for choosing the right signature capture pad for your POS system:


Display vs. No Display

  • Built-in Display: Provides real-time verification of signatures, enhancing accuracy and user confidence.
  • No Display: Reduces cost and size, making it more compact and affordable.

Software Compatibility

  • Check for support with your primary applications (Word, Excel, PDF signers, etc.).
  • Confirm if any SDKs are needed for custom integrations.

Handwriting Accuracy and Latency

  • Look for low-latency styluses and responsive capture technology to ensure consistent and accurate signatures.
  • Real-time feedback is crucial for minimizing errors and ensuring signatures look natural.

Platform Support

  • Ensure the device works reliably on Windows, macOS, and/or Chrome OS as required by your team.
  • Cross-platform support ensures broader usability and flexibility.

Connectivity and Ease of Setup

  • USB connectivity is common and enables quick and easy setup.
  • Additional connectivity options like Bluetooth can offer flexibility but may add complexity.

Stability and Build Quality

  • Durable housings and secure pen mounts help in busy office settings or classrooms.
  • Consider the device's build quality to ensure long-term reliability and reduced maintenance needs.

Security and Compliance

  • Verify that data handling and export formats align with legal and policy requirements.
  • For legal signing workflows, ensure compliance with relevant standards and regulations.

Cost of Ownership

  • Compare long-term value, including software support, firmware updates, and potential upgrade paths.
  • Evaluate the total cost of ownership to determine the most cost-effective solution.
